Clean

Your entry is like any other room in your house and so much easier to keep clean than cleaning it. Each week when you have a broom and Windex in your hand, simply take a step out the front door and do the job. Every great cleaning company knows that if the front door is sparkling clean, people assume the rest of the house is as well. 

Planters

One or two planters on the front porch can make such a difference to the presentation. During the winter months, including evergreens and birch sticks. During the growing seasons, feature seasonal flowers. They just look so pretty!

Doormat

Your doormat should be replaced seasonally and positioned a few inches away from the door and straight in presentation. The bigger the better. Think about your entry rug like putting a rug in the middle of your living room and then adding furniture. You would want your rug big enough to put your coffee table on it and furniture so it all looks “oversized.” Your entry is the same way. A larger rug that can accommodate a planter and a cute bench with a little pillow is going to make your entry look far larger than it actually is.

Door hardware

Now that your guest has pushed the doorbell and now is going to enter your home, is the hardware on your door clean, secure, and new within the past ten years? If not, consider this simple update for less than $150. 

Color of your door

A fresh coat of paint on your front door will go a long way. When you are making a decision about what color to do, consider what color your home is for something complimentary, what your style is inside your home, and that you need to live with this color 12 months out of the year. For example, I would love a fun bright yellow door…for about three months during the summer, but bright yellow during the middle of winter doesn’t match my style. Plus, I have nothing on the inside of my house that is bright yellow, I only have some mustard yellow. Keep in mind also, that the darker the color you do, the more it will fade and may need to be repainted in five years. 

Storm door

If you live in a part of the country where storm doors are necessary, make sure it is relatively updated as well - no faded, well coordinated with the exterior of the house and your front door, clean, modern hardware that coordinates with your front door and not “rickety.” Most of the time it's less expensive to replace these than to try to fix them up. Painting can be really tricky because they are metal and there are often times moving parts with a screen.
